Essential PDF tools every student needs

1 min read·25 July 2026

Students work with PDFs constantly: articles, syllabi, lecture notes, thesis drafts. PDFrust helps you manage study materials more efficiently, merge documents, and prepare submissions.

Merge articles and reading lists

Got dozens of PDF articles for a course and want to combine them into one reading bundle? Use the merge tool to join all articles in the correct reading order. Add page numbers for easy navigation through the combined bundle.

Prepare a thesis for submission

Many universities require PDFs meeting specific requirements: A4 page size, page numbers, specific margins. Use the resize tool for format, margins tool for margins, numbers tool for page numbering, and compress to meet any file size limit.

Digitise handwritten notes

Scanned your handwritten notes? Apply the OCR tool to make the text searchable. You can then use Ctrl+F to search through your handwritten content — extremely useful when revising for exams.

Extract text from large PDFs

Use the pdf2text tool to export the full text of an article as a plain text file. Paste it into a word processor or AI summarisation tool. Combine with the split tool to extract only the relevant sections first.
